The

Marketing Coordinator

is responsible for managing all the company’s branding, marketing communication and assisting the management team with the planning of corporate events to ensure successful support of company’s sales and business development objectives. The Marketing Coordinator creates, implements and oversees communications programs that effectively describe, brand and promote the organization.
